Johnathan Corgan cfb087a95d Update design docs for heartbeat, auto-reconnect, handshake retry, and sim improvements
fips-link-layer.md:
- Rewrite Liveness Detection: explicit Heartbeat (0x51) with 10s interval
  and 30s dead timeout replaces vague gossip-as-heartbeat description
- Add Auto-Reconnect section: MMP dead timeout triggers retry with
  unlimited backoff for auto_reconnect peers
- Add Handshake Message Retry section: link + session layer resend with
  exponential backoff within timeout window
- Add Heartbeat to Link Message Types table
- Update Implementation Status with three new implemented features

fips-configuration.md:
- Add handshake_resend_interval_ms, handshake_resend_backoff,
  handshake_max_resends to rate_limit table
- Add heartbeat_interval_secs, link_dead_timeout_secs to general table
- Add peers[].auto_reconnect to peers table
- Note auto-reconnect bypasses max_retries in retry section
- Update complete reference YAML with all new parameters

fips-wire-formats.md:
- Rename 0x51 from reserved Keepalive to implemented Heartbeat
- Update Disconnect reason 0x07 to Heartbeat liveness timeout

Johnathan Corgan d8cb4d407e FLP wire format revision and MMP link-layer measurement protocol
## FLP Wire Format Revision

Replace the 1-byte discriminator with a structured wire format:

- 4-byte common prefix (ver+phase, flags, payload_len) and 16-byte
  established frame header with AEAD AAD binding
- 5-byte encrypted inner header (4-byte session-relative timestamp +
  1-byte message type) on all link messages
- Phase-based packet dispatch replacing discriminator-based dispatch
- SessionDatagram reassigned from type 0x40 to 0x00; add SenderReport
  (0x01) and ReceiverReport (0x02) message types for MMP
- SessionDatagram: rename hop_limit to ttl, add path_mtu field (u16 LE)
  with min(datagram.path_mtu, transport.mtu()) at forwarding
- Updated handshake packets (msg1: 87->90 bytes, msg2: 42->45 bytes)
- FIPS_OVERHEAD updated from 135 to 144 bytes

## MMP Link-Layer Measurement Protocol

Add the Metrics Measurement Protocol for link quality measurement
between FIPS peers. Measures RTT, loss, jitter, throughput, OWD trend,
and ETX from periodic sender/receiver reports exchanged over established
links.

Module layout:
- mmp/algorithms.rs: JitterEstimator, SrttEstimator, DualEwma, OwdTrend,
  SpinBit, ETX computation
- mmp/report.rs: SenderReport (48B) and ReceiverReport (68B) wire format
- mmp/sender.rs: per-peer TX counters and interval tracking
- mmp/receiver.rs: per-peer RX counters, jitter, loss, gap tracking
- mmp/metrics.rs: derived metrics from report processing (SRTT, goodput_bps)
- mmp/mod.rs: MmpMode (Full/Lightweight/Minimal), MmpConfig, MmpPeerState
- node/handlers/mmp.rs: report dispatch, timer-driven generation, operator
  logging (periodic + teardown)

Integration: per-frame TX/RX hooks in encrypted message handling, report
dispatch from link message router, timer-driven generation from tick
handler, and periodic operator logging with throughput formatting.

Three operating modes: Full (sender + receiver reports, spin bit, CE echo),
Lightweight (receiver reports only), Minimal (spin bit + CE echo only).

Johnathan Corgan d46dc874ef Restructure design docs around protocol layers
Reorganize FIPS design documentation from implementation-centric
structure (routing, gossip protocol, wire protocol, transports) to
protocol-layer organization with clear service boundaries.

New documents (8):
- fips-transport-layer.md — transport layer spec
- fips-link-layer.md — FLP spec (peer auth, link encryption, forwarding)
- fips-session-layer.md — FSP spec (end-to-end encryption, sessions)
- fips-ipv6-adapter.md — IPv6 adaptation (TUN, DNS, MTU enforcement)
- fips-mesh-operation.md — routing, discovery, error recovery
- fips-wire-formats.md — consolidated wire format reference
- fips-spanning-tree.md — tree algorithm reference
- fips-bloom-filters.md — bloom filter math reference

Rewritten (2):
- fips-intro.md — breadth-first intro with layer model diagrams
- fips-software-architecture.md — slimmed to stable decisions

Updated (3):
- spanning-tree-dynamics.md — removed stale root refresh, aligned terminology
- fips-configuration.md — fixed priority type (u16 → u8)
- fips-state-machines.md — synced code examples with codebase

Deleted (6): fips-transports.md, fips-wire-protocol.md,
fips-gossip-protocol.md, fips-session-protocol.md, fips-routing.md,
fips-tun-driver.md (content absorbed into new structure)
